Pumpkin Centerpiece Instructions
Materials and equipment needed:
1. Pumpkin
2. Oasis block (the big green foamy thing to stick the flowers into) pre-soaked
in warm water
3. Selection of hardy flowers/berries and greenery clipped down
4. Sharp knife for snips
5. Newspaper to put underneath because you will be messy
Easy step by step method:
1. Cut hole and clean out pumpkin
2. Carve your wet oasis block to size, leaving 1 ½ inches to stick
up from the top. Round off its corners.
3. Do a soft placement of your greens at edges/touches of it in the center
4. Poke in your flowers and berries in an attractive display, keep it interesting
and textured.
Tips:
- Use the freshest flowers
- Make sure your
oasis is completely and thoroughly soaked
- Clustering groups
of “same” flowers is most effective
- Draping greenery
can be very elegant
- Use your leftover
lid in your design using wiring or florists’ picks or even lay it
beside your finished design.
- Water your design
daily
- Place a plate
under your finished design to protect your linens.
- Do several different
pumpkins and cluster them as a grouping.
- If pumpkin is
wobbly, gently slice bottom to level it off
